    musical chairs w/ uppers: should carrier stay w/ upper or bolt?

    I have a complete 223 upper and I'm putting together a 6.5 grendel upper. I like how the 223 upper fits better with the lower, so I want to strip down the 223 upper, and use that stripped upper for the 6.5 grendel. The question is; should I keep the carrier with the upper and drop in my 6.5 bolt or keep the bolt and carrier together?

    You should not have any problems moving carriers around, from one upper to another. The only time that would cause an issue is if you have an adjustable gas block and have it set for a light weight carrier and try using a full mass carrier.

    Bolts on the other hand could potentially cause the headspace to change if you were swapping those as well. But your just talking about the carrier only if I read your post correctly.
